The Rise of Gurugram as a Startup and Investment Hub
Gurugram has emerged as one of India’s leading startup ecosystems due to its strong corporate infrastructure, proximity to the national capital, and high concentration of tech talent.
Over the past decade, Gurugram has attracted thousands of startups across sectors such as fintech, SaaS, e-commerce, logistics, healthtech, and artificial intelligence. This growth has naturally led to an increase in angel investment activity, as high-net-worth individuals and experienced entrepreneurs look for early-stage opportunities.
Several factors have contributed to Gurugram’s rise:
1. Corporate Ecosystem and Talent Pool
Gurugram hosts offices of major global companies such as Google, Microsoft, Deloitte, and numerous Fortune 500 firms. This has created a large pool of experienced professionals who often transition into startup founders or angel investors.
2. Strong Startup Infrastructure
The city has multiple coworking spaces, incubators, and startup accelerators that support early-stage ventures. These platforms help connect founders with angel investors through pitch events and networking sessions.
3. Access to Delhi NCR Market
Being part of the National Capital Region (NCR), Gurugram startups benefit from proximity to policymakers, large enterprises, and venture capital firms based in Delhi.
4. Growing Investor Culture
Over the last few years, more entrepreneurs who successfully exited startups or scaled businesses are reinvesting their capital into angel investing, fueling the ecosystem further.
Who Are Angel Investors in Gurugram?
Angel investors are typically individuals with high net worth who invest their personal funds into early-stage startups in exchange for equity. In Gurugram, angel investors come from diverse backgrounds, including:
- Successful startup founders
- Senior corporate executives
- IT and technology professionals
- Real estate and finance investors
- Ex-NRI entrepreneurs returning to India
Unlike institutional venture capitalists, angel investors usually participate in pre-seed and seed funding rounds, where startups are still validating their ideas or building initial products.
Role of Angel Investors in Tech Startup Growth
Angel investors play a critical role in shaping the early journey of technology startups in Gurugram. Their contributions go beyond financial investment and often determine whether a startup succeeds or fails.
1. Seed Capital for Early Development
Angel investors provide the initial funding required for product development, hiring small teams, market research, and launching MVPs (Minimum Viable Products). In Gurugram, angel investments typically range from ₹10 lakh to ₹2 crore depending on the startup’s potential.
2. Mentorship and Strategic Direction
Many angel investors are experienced entrepreneurs themselves. They guide founders on product strategy, business model refinement, pricing, and scaling strategies.
3. Industry Connections
One of the most valuable contributions of angel investors is access to their professional network. This includes potential customers, partners, future investors, and advisors.
4. Validation and Credibility
When a known angel investor backs a startup, it adds credibility. This helps startups attract additional funding from venture capital firms and accelerators.

How Tech Startups in Gurugram Attract Angel Investors
To secure angel funding, startups must demonstrate strong potential even at an early stage. In Gurugram’s competitive ecosystem, founders use several strategies:
1. Strong Pitch Deck and Storytelling
A well-structured pitch deck is essential. It should clearly explain the problem, solution, market size, revenue model, and founding team.
2. Proof of Concept or MVP
Investors prefer startups that have at least a working prototype or early customer validation.
3. Networking in Startup Events
Gurugram hosts frequent startup meetups, demo days, and investor networking events where founders can directly meet angel investors.
4. Joining Accelerators and Incubators
Programs like startup accelerators provide structured mentorship and direct access to curated angel investor networks.
5. Online Investor Platforms
Many startups also connect with investors through platforms like AngelList India, LinkedIn, and startup funding portals.
What Angel Investors Look for in Tech Startups
Angel investors in Gurugram evaluate startups based on several key criteria:
1. Founding Team Strength
Investors prioritize teams with strong technical skills, industry knowledge, and execution capability.
2. Scalable Business Model
Startups must demonstrate the ability to grow rapidly without proportionally increasing costs.
3. Market Opportunity
A large and growing market increases the chances of high returns on investment.
4. Innovation and Differentiation
Unique technology, intellectual property, or a strong competitive advantage is highly attractive.
5. Exit Potential
Angel investors typically look for exit opportunities through acquisition or IPO within 5–8 years.

The Future of Angel Investment in Gurugram
The future of angel investing in Gurugram looks highly promising. As India continues to grow as a global startup powerhouse, Gurugram is expected to play a central role in early-stage funding.
Key trends shaping the future include:
1. Rise of Angel Networks
Organized angel networks are becoming more active, allowing investors to pool resources and invest collectively in startups.
2. Sector-Specific Investment Groups
Angel investors are increasingly focusing on specific industries such as AI, fintech, SaaS, and deep tech.
3. Increased Startup Exits
As more startups achieve successful exits, returned capital is being reinvested into new ventures, expanding the angel ecosystem.
4. Stronger Integration with Venture Capital
Angel investors are collaborating more closely with venture capital firms, ensuring smoother funding transitions from seed to Series A stages.
